I have a 98 blazer and it has the "rolling" gas gauge issue and I honestly couldn't tell you how much gas is in the tank at any given time. Is there any way of fixing that gas gauge so it'll read more accurate, like a tune, some kind of wiring, or a new gauge?

My friend has a 2001 Blazer and has the same problem. His gauge usually works so so if he's over half tank. But try putting it in neutral and hit the brakes pretty hard. That might work, it works for him sometimes. But if not you'll just need a new sending unit. Which involves dropping the tank to get to the top of the fuel tank IIRC.

That's the thing, it has a new sending unit and fuel pump installed in september, and the gauge does work fairly well till around half tank, then I'm honestly guessing where it's at until about an 1/8th tank is left.

its a fuel sending unit. i couldnt tell you how many blazers, s10s, tahoes, ford ecoline vans i have done with same problems. if your gonna replace it again stick with an acdelco brand and not an aftermarket unit like carquest or bwd(autozone specials). ive seen some last a long time and others quit a year later. hope this helps
